contacts can be shared among customers / "duplicate contact emails", ng_selfservice...
[freeside.git] / fs_selfservice / FS-SelfService / cgi / select_cust.html
1 <HTML>
2   <HEAD>
3     <TITLE>Select customer</TITLE>
4     <%= $head %>
5   </HEAD>
6   <BODY BGCOLOR="<%= $body_bgcolor || '#eeeeee' %>">
7   <%= $body_header %>
8
9 <FONT SIZE=5>Select customer</FONT><BR><BR>
10 <FONT SIZE="+1" COLOR="#ff0000"><%= $error %></FONT>
11
12 <%= $selfurl =~ s/\?.*//; ''; %>
13 <FORM NAME="SelectCustomerForm" ACTION="<%= $selfurl %>" METHOD=POST>
14 <INPUT TYPE="hidden" NAME="action" VALUE="switch_cust">
15 <INPUT TYPE="hidden" NAME="agentnum" VALUE="<%= $agentnum %>">
16
17 <TABLE BGCOLOR="<%= $box_bgcolor || '#c0c0c0' %>" BORDER=0 CELLSPACING=2 CELLPADDING=0>
18
19   <TR>
20     <TH ALIGN="right">Customer </TH>
21     <TD>
22       <SELECT NAME="custnum" ID="custnum" onChange="custnum_changed()">
23         <OPTION VALUE="">Select a customer
24 <%=     $OUT .= qq(<OPTION VALUE="$_">). encode_entities( $customers{$_} )
25           foreach keys %customers;
26 %>
27       </SELECT>
28     </TD>
29   </TR>
30
31   <TR>
32     <TD COLSPAN=2 ALIGN="center"><INPUT TYPE="submit" ID="submit" VALUE="Select customer" DISABLED></TD>
33   </TR>
34
35 </TABLE>
36 </FORM>
37
38 <SCRIPT TYPE="text/javascript">
39
40 function custnum_changed () {
41   var form = document.SelectCustomerForm;
42   if ( form.custnum.selectedIndex > 0 ) {
43     form.submit.disabled = false;
44   } else {
45     form.submit.disabled = true;
46   }
47 }
48
49 </SCRIPT>
50
51 <%= $body_footer %>